The Heart of Stability Understanding the 7805 Voltage Regulator Datasheet
The 7805 voltage regulator is a remarkably common and straightforward integrated circuit designed to provide a steady 5-volt output, regardless of fluctuations in the input voltage or changes in the load current. Think of it as a gatekeeper for your electronics, ensuring that delicate components receive a consistent and safe amount of power. The 7805 Voltage Regulator Datasheet is the official technical document that details everything you need to know about this vital component. It outlines its electrical characteristics, recommended operating conditions, pin configurations, and essential application circuits. Understanding these specifications is crucial for preventing damage to your projects and ensuring they function as intended.
The datasheet serves as a comprehensive reference, providing engineers and makers with the necessary information to select the right regulator for their specific needs. Key sections you'll find within include:
- Absolute Maximum Ratings: These define the limits beyond which the regulator should not be operated to avoid permanent damage.
- Electrical Characteristics: This section details the performance of the regulator under various conditions, such as input voltage, output current, and temperature.
- Typical Application Circuits: Here, you'll discover practical examples of how to connect the 7805 in common scenarios, often including recommendations for external components like capacitors.

Here's a simplified look at its essential function:
| Input Voltage Range | Typically 7V to 25V |
|---|---|
| Output Voltage | Fixed at 5V |
| Maximum Output Current | Usually around 1A (depending on package and heatsinking) |
The datasheet provides precise figures for these and many other important parameters. For instance, it will detail the dropout voltage, which is the minimum difference between input and output voltage required for regulation. It also specifies quiescent current, the small amount of current the regulator consumes itself.
